Arduino入门教程:林锋带你探索机器人制作

需积分: 10 1 下载量 23 浏览量 更新于2024-09-07 收藏 1.43MB PDF 举报
"林锋教你一步一步玩机器人(arduino)基础篇,是张林锋撰写的一份教程,涵盖了Arduino的介绍、特点、发音、历史以及它在国内的发展情况。此资源旨在分享作者的学习过程,帮助读者理解并使用Arduino。" 本文档详细介绍了Arduino的基础知识,适合初学者入门。首先,Arduino是一个开放源码的电子原型平台,它结合了硬件和软件,使得电子制作变得简单易懂。Arduino的概念在2003年由意大利 Ivrea 的 Interaction Design Institute 提出,其目标是让艺术家、设计师和其他非程序员也能轻松进行电子创新。 Arduino的特点包括易于上手的编程环境、兼容各种传感器和执行器、丰富的社区支持以及强大的扩展性。它的名字发音接近于意大利语的"马厩",并非英语中的"啊杜瑞欧"。Arduino的历史始于2005年,由几个意大利设计师和开发者创建,随后迅速在全球范围内流行起来。 Arduino的家族包括多个不同型号的开发板,如UNO、Nano、Mega等,它们各有特色,适用于不同的项目需求。这些开发板通常基于Atmel AVR微控制器,但也有基于其他芯片的版本,如Arduino Due使用了ARM Cortex-M3处理器。 在中国,Arduino的发展迅速,吸引了大量的爱好者和创新者。文章简述了Arduino在国内的普及情况,并列举了一些知名的国内玩家,他们在教育、创新项目以及竞赛中都发挥了重要作用。通过他们的实践,Arduino不仅推动了电子科技的普及,还激发了更多人对STEM(科学、技术、工程和数学)领域的兴趣。 作者张林锋希望通过此教程与读者共享学习经验,同时也鼓励读者参与讨论,共同提升。他提醒读者,文章内容部分源自网络,部分原创,仅供学习交流,不得用于商业用途。他提供了个人联系方式,以便有兴趣的人进行进一步的交流和学习。 总结来说,这份教程是 Arduino 入门者的宝贵资源,它深入浅出地介绍了这个平台的基本知识,为读者开启了探索机器人和物联网世界的大门。无论你是对电子制作感兴趣,还是希望提升你的硬件技能,都能从这份教程中获益良多。